Written by award-winning CQ Researcher journalists, this annual collection of nonpartisan and thoroughly researched reports focuses on 16 hot-button policy issues. The Twenty-Second Edition of Issues for Debate in American Public Policy promotes in-depth discussion, facilitates further research, and helps readers formulate their own positions on crucial policy issues. And because it is CQ Researcher, the policy reports are expertly researched and written, showing readers all sides of an issue.    

Because this annual volume comes together just months before publication, all selections are brand new and explore some of today’s most significant American public policy issues, including:

  • Universal Basic Income;
  • Inequality in America;
  • The Healthcare Industry;
  • Economic Impact of Coronavirus;
  • Coronavirus and mental health;
  • Presidential Primaries;
  • Political Polling, and
